What is Chance?
At its core, chance refers to the likelihood or probability of an event occurring. Statistically, it is quantified as a number between 0 and 1, with 0 indicating impossibility and 1 indicating certainty. For instance, the chance of rolling a six on a fair dice is 1 in 6, or approximately 0.17. The implications of chance can be seen in various fields such as finance, where investors rely on chance to make predictions about stock performance, as well as in healthcare, where the chance of developing certain conditions can influence lifestyle choices.
Current Trends in Understanding Chance
Recent advancements in technology and data science are transforming the way we understand and apply the concept of chance. With the rise of big data and predictive analytics, organisations can better forecast outcomes and manage risk. As seen in industries like insurance and finance, businesses are now using algorithms that calculate the probability of various scenarios, leading to more precise models for decision-making. This shift has heightened awareness of how chance intersects with data-driven decisions.
